Sapphire Radeon HD4870 512MB Graphics Card
Review Image The Sapphire Radeon HD4870 512MB graphics card may look just like a unit from the HD3870 series, but it is a top of the line model offering a PCI Express X16 interface, a 750MHz core clock, and 900MHz GDDR5 memory which makes things very interesting thanks to the greatly increased bandwidth (in comparison to GDDR3 and GDDR4). OCZ Technology EliteXStream 800W Power Supply
Review Image There are more than enough cables for video cards, hard drives, optical drives, and peripherals. All cables are long and there should not be an issue reaching most locations in large full tower systems. Having a high efficiency power supply will save money on your electric bill, another added bonus to purchasing the EliteXStream 800W unit. [link]

Kingwin EL-35EU-SBL Elite USB 2.0 and eSATA Drive Enclosure
Review Image Kingwin's EL-35EU-SBL Elite USB 2.0 and eSATA drive enclosure is a sharp looking product that could simply use some better software. If you want an eSATA drive enclosure and only need basic back up capabilities, already have back up software, or don't intend to use the back up capabilities, I could recommend this enclosure.
